He was a tall Texan, and he could never properly pronounce Vietnamese names correctly, such as, (which he actually stated, concerning his worry over losing Khe Sanh to GEN Giap, the very same GEN Giap who defeated the French Army at Dien Bien Phu in 1954) "...I'll not have another Den Ben Foo!" (Said with a Texa's drawl!). Contrary to what people think of him today (since he escalated the war in 1965) he actually hated the Vietnam War, it made him sick...and distracted him from his objective of creating a "GREAT SOCIETY" in America. That's what he wanted to be remembered for. He definitely did NOT want to be remembered for the Vietnam War, which is why he quit his office at the end of his term...he wanted no more part of it! In a sad twist of fate; no one knows about his "Great Society", but they do remember Johnson's Vietnam War.
